Question 1: A hospital's finance committee is evaluating proposals for a major HVAC system replacement. Proposal A has a lower initial acquisition cost but higher projected annual energy and maintenance expenses. Proposal B has a significantly higher initial cost but features advanced energy-efficient technology with lower long-term operating costs. To make the most financially sound decision for the life of the system, which of the following analyses should the facility manager present?
- A simple payback period calculation based only on initial cost.
- A capital budget request focused exclusively on the lower initial cost of Proposal A.
- A Life-Cycle Cost Analysis (LCCA) comparing both proposals. (Correct answer)
- An operational budget impact report for the first year of operation.
Correct answer: A Life-Cycle Cost Analysis (LCCA) comparing both proposals.
A Life-Cycle Cost Analysis (LCCA) is the most comprehensive method for evaluating the total cost of an asset over its entire life. It includes not just the initial acquisition cost, but also all subsequent costs of owning, operating, maintaining, and eventually disposing of the asset. This allows for a true comparison of the long-term financial implications of different options, which is crucial for major infrastructure projects like an HVAC system.
Question 2: A facility manager is preparing the annual budget. The cost for routine preventive maintenance contracts, utilities, and custodial supplies should be allocated to which budget category?
- Capital Expenditure (CapEx) Budget
- Operational Expenditure (OpEx) Budget (Correct answer)
- Contingency Fund
- Strategic Investment Budget
Correct answer: Operational Expenditure (OpEx) Budget
Operational Expenditures (OpEx) are the day-to-day expenses required to keep a facility running. This category includes recurring costs like salaries, utilities, maintenance contracts, and consumable supplies. Capital Expenditures (CapEx), in contrast, are for major purchases of fixed assets like new buildings or large-scale equipment that will be used for more than one year.
Question 3: To justify a significant capital investment in a new energy-efficient chiller plant, a facility manager calculates that for every $1 invested, the hospital will gain $1.50 in energy savings and reduced maintenance over the life of the asset. This calculation is best described as:
- Total Cost of Ownership (TCO)
- A financial benchmarking study
- Return on Investment (ROI) (Correct answer)
- A value-based care assessment
Correct answer: Return on Investment (ROI)
Return on Investment (ROI) is a performance measure used to evaluate the efficiency or profitability of an investment. It is calculated by dividing the net return (gain from investment minus cost of investment) by the cost of the investment. An ROI of 1.5 (or 1.5:1) indicates that for every dollar invested, the return is $1.50. This metric is commonly used to justify capital projects by demonstrating their financial benefit.
Question 4: A hospital is considering purchasing a new MRI machine. The Total Cost of Ownership (TCO) calculation for this asset would include the initial purchase price as well as which of the following cost categories?
- Projected revenue from patient scans.
- Salaries of the radiology department staff.
- The hospital's overall marketing budget.
- Installation, service contracts, and operator training. (Correct answer)
Correct answer: Installation, service contracts, and operator training.
Total Cost of Ownership (TCO) encompasses all direct and indirect costs associated with an asset throughout its entire lifecycle. Beyond the initial purchase price, this includes costs for shipping, installation, necessary facility modifications, integration with IT systems, staff training, ongoing maintenance and service contracts, and eventual decommissioning or disposal.
Question 5: Which of the following best describes the practice of financial benchmarking for a healthcare facility's operations?
- Exclusively tracking the facility's year-over-year utility spending.
- Comparing the facility's operational costs and utility usage against those of similar peer institutions. (Correct answer)
- Submitting capital budget requests based on the previous year's approvals.
- Allocating funds based solely on the requests from individual department heads.
Correct answer: Comparing the facility's operational costs and utility usage against those of similar peer institutions.
Financial benchmarking involves comparing a facility's performance metrics, such as costs for labor, energy, and supplies, against those of peer institutions to identify inefficiencies and opportunities for improvement. This comparative analysis provides context for a facility's spending and helps leadership make informed, data-driven decisions to enhance financial viability and operational excellence.
Question 6: A facility manager proposes an infrastructure project that does not generate new revenue but significantly reduces the risk of a catastrophic failure of the emergency power system. How should this project be justified to the hospital's leadership?
- Solely on the basis of its positive Return on Investment (ROI).
- As a necessary operational expense to be paid from the maintenance budget.
- By focusing on non-financial returns such as risk mitigation, patient safety, and regulatory compliance. (Correct answer)
- By delaying the project until a revenue-generating component can be added.
Correct answer: By focusing on non-financial returns such as risk mitigation, patient safety, and regulatory compliance.
While financial metrics like ROI are important, many critical infrastructure projects must be justified based on non-financial factors. For a project like an emergency power system upgrade, the primary justification is the mitigation of significant risks to patient safety, the assurance of business continuity, and the necessity of meeting regulatory compliance standards (e.g., from CMS, The Joint Commission, NFPA). These factors are central to the hospital's mission and are a key component of responsible financial stewardship.
